Does Walmart Fax Documents for Customers?
Here’s the honest answer: no, Walmart is not a reliable place to fax documents in 2025.
What you’ll usually see when you call or walk up to customer service:
- They don’t advertise fax as a service.
- Most stores don’t have a public fax machine at all.
- If they do have one, it’s usually for internal use or store operations.
There might be a rare store here and there with some kind of fax-capable kiosk, but that’s the exception, not the rule. Walmart has moved heavily toward self-checkout, prepaid phones, and pickup/online orders — faxing simply isn’t part of their standard customer services anymore.
Takeaway: If you absolutely need to fax something, Walmart should not be your primary plan.

Does the Walmart MoneyCenter Fax?
Walmart MoneyCenter focuses on things like:
- Money transfers
- Bill payments
- Check cashing
- Prepaid cards
- Money orders
Faxing is not a standard MoneyCenter service. They might suggest somewhere else in town that still faxes, but the MoneyCenter itself isn’t going to send your paperwork for you.
Takeaway: MoneyCenter handles money, not fax lines.
So Where Can You Fax Instead of Walmart?
Since Walmart is basically off the table, here are your main options:
1. Office Supply Stores
- Staples
- Office Depot / OfficeMax
These stores still offer walk-in fax through their print & copy centers. You’ll pay per page, stand at a counter, and work around store hours.
Best for: When you’re already going there for printing or supplies, and only have a few pages.
2. Shipping & Pack Stores
- The UPS Store
- FedEx Office
Most of these still offer fax services (domestic and international). Again, you’ll pay per page, and you’re doing it in a public environment.
Best for: When you’re already shipping something and don’t mind the per-page pricing.
3. Your Local Library
Many public libraries still fax for the community, often cheaper than office stores. But it depends heavily on the branch — some do, some don’t.
Best for: Cheap walk-in faxing if your library actually offers it and you’re okay with library hours.

FAQ (Updated for 2025)
Does Walmart have a fax machine for customers?
In almost all cases, no. Most Walmart locations do not have a public fax machine for customer use. If they have a fax-capable device, it’s usually for internal store purposes, not for you to send personal documents.
Can the Walmart MoneyCenter fax documents for me?
No. The MoneyCenter handles financial services like money transfers, bill pay, and check cashing. It does not normally offer faxing as a customer service.
Can the Walmart pharmacy fax something for me?
The pharmacy may fax your doctor’s office for prescription-related communication, but that’s between them and your provider. They typically will not fax your personal documents (job forms, legal paperwork, etc.) for you.
Does any Walmart still fax?
There might be a rare store with leftover equipment, but it’s not something you can count on. If you want to check, call your specific store and ask, but expect the answer to be “no.”
Where should I fax documents if Walmart doesn’t?
